Web Development Trends for 2025
As we approach 2025, the web development landscape continues to evolve at a rapid pace. New technologies, frameworks, and methodologies are emerging, while existing ones are maturing and gaining wider adoption. This article explores the key trends that will shape web development in 2025.
## AI-Driven Development
Artificial Intelligence is revolutionizing how we build web applications. From AI-assisted coding to automated testing and optimization, developers are leveraging AI tools to increase productivity and code quality.

### Key AI Development Tools
- **Code Generation**: AI systems that can generate code based on natural language descriptions
- **Intelligent Testing**: AI-powered testing tools that can identify potential bugs and edge cases
- **Performance Optimization**: Systems that automatically optimize code for better performance
- **Design-to-Code**: Tools that can convert design mockups directly into functional code

## WebAssembly Evolution
WebAssembly (Wasm) continues to gain traction, enabling high-performance applications in the browser. In 2025, we're seeing broader adoption and new use cases for this technology.

### WebAssembly Advancements
- **Component Model**: The new component model makes it easier to share and reuse Wasm modules
- **Garbage Collection**: Native garbage collection support improves performance and compatibility
- **Multi-threading**: Better support for multi-threaded applications
- **Language Support**: More languages compiling efficiently to WebAssembly

## Edge Computing
Edge computing is transforming how web applications are deployed and run. By moving computation closer to users, edge computing reduces latency and improves user experience.

## Headless Architecture
Headless architecture continues to be a dominant approach for building flexible, future-proof web applications. By decoupling the frontend and backend, teams can work more independently and deliver better experiences across different platforms.
